Ebola Outbreak Reaches Displacement Camp in Congo, Raising Concerns Over Public Health Crisis

The Democratic Republic of Congo is grappling with yet another Ebola outbreak, which has now reached a crowded displacement camp housing thousands of individuals fleeing conflict and instability. This alarming development raises serious public health concerns, given the challenges of containing the virus in such cramped living conditions.
Current Situation
According to the World Health Organization (WHO), the Ebola virus, known for its high fatality rate, has spread to the displacement camp in the northwestern region of the country. Health officials have reported multiple cases, leading to urgent interventions to prevent further transmission. The camp, which is home to over 10,000 displaced persons, poses a unique set of challenges for health authorities.
Challenges in Containment
Containing an Ebola outbreak in a displacement camp is particularly difficult due to several factors. Overcrowding, inadequate sanitation facilities, and limited access to healthcare services significantly increase the risk of virus transmission. Moreover, the population's mobility adds complexity to tracking and isolating infected individuals.
Health Response Measures
In response to this crisis, the Congolese government, in collaboration with international health organizations, has initiated a robust health response. Mobile clinics have been established within the camp to provide immediate care and facilitate early detection of new cases. Vaccination campaigns targeting individuals at high risk are also underway, aiming to curb the outbreak before it spirals out of control.
Community Engagement and Education
Local health workers are engaging with the camp's residents to educate them about the Ebola virus's symptoms and transmission methods. By increasing awareness, health officials hope to encourage individuals to seek medical attention promptly and adopt preventive measures. Community support is crucial in combating misinformation and fostering a collaborative effort to manage the outbreak effectively.
